Abstract

Instrument and method for detecting pesticides and other analytes. A sample to be tested is mounted on a cassette and inserted into a housing which is substantially impervious to light, and light from a source within the housing is directed toward the sample to induce fluorescent emission from analyte on the sample. Fluorescent emissions from the sample are monitored with a detector within the housing to detect emissions having a spectral content characteristic of the analyte to be detected. Data from the detector is processed, and information based on the processed data is displayed. In some embodiments, the instrument is calibrated with data from a reference sample of known concentration or density. The detector measures the analyte in units of mass per unit area, and in some embodiments the mass per unit area is converted to units of concentration or density of the analyte in the sample.
